From a sophisticated self-truing spoke system by Rene Herse, to the revolutionary Round Tuits from Velo Orange, to clipless slippers, this year’s April Fools’ Day roundup should start your day off right. Check out some of our favourite April Fools’ Day posts from around the web here…

The cycling industry has been known to take itself too seriously, which is why we always look forward to April 1st. We’ve gathered up some of the best April Fools’ announcements we’ve seen around the web, including some exciting new products from Revel, Kenda, Velo Orange, and more.

Velo Orange Round Tuits

Velo Orange just got their first round of Round Tuits, and it looks like the perfect solution for your springtime procrastination. “Need to put on new tires for the good weather coming up? Get a Round Tuit! Been putting off bringing your bike in to the shop for that springtime tune-up? Get a Round Tuit!” In all seriousness, you can purchase a Round Tuit from Velo Orange and 100% of proceeds will be donated to the Rails-to-Trails Conservancy. Grab one for $5 here.

Rene Herse Spoke Adjust System

Optimized for crosswinds, the new Rene Herse Spoke Adjust System is a self-truing spoke system is a game changer for anyone tackling long, windy rides with wobbly un-true wheels. The bladed spokes feature tiny motors in each spoke nipple that turn the spokes while the bike is moving, while the system detects which spoke needs adjusting. It’s all automatic and completely genius.
